]> git.lizzy.rs Git - rust.git/blob - src/test/ui/stability-attribute/generics-default-stability.stderr
Do not suggest using a const parameter when there are bounds on an unused type parameter
[rust.git] / src / test / ui / stability-attribute / generics-default-stability.stderr
1 warning: use of deprecated struct `unstable_generic_param::Struct4`: test
2   --> $DIR/generics-default-stability.rs:71:29
3    |
4 LL |     let _: Struct4<isize> = Struct4 { field: 1 };
5    |                             ^^^^^^^
6    |
7    = note: `#[warn(deprecated)]` on by default
8
9 warning: use of deprecated struct `unstable_generic_param::Struct4`: test
10   --> $DIR/generics-default-stability.rs:71:12
11    |
12 LL |     let _: Struct4<isize> = Struct4 { field: 1 };
13    |            ^^^^^^^
14
15 warning: use of deprecated struct `unstable_generic_param::Struct4`: test
16   --> $DIR/generics-default-stability.rs:76:12
17    |
18 LL |     let _: Struct4 = STRUCT4;
19    |            ^^^^^^^
20
21 warning: use of deprecated struct `unstable_generic_param::Struct4`: test
22   --> $DIR/generics-default-stability.rs:77:12
23    |
24 LL |     let _: Struct4<usize> = STRUCT4;
25    |            ^^^^^^^
26
27 warning: use of deprecated struct `unstable_generic_param::Struct4`: test
28   --> $DIR/generics-default-stability.rs:78:29
29    |
30 LL |     let _: Struct4<isize> = Struct4 { field: 0 };
31    |                             ^^^^^^^
32
33 warning: use of deprecated struct `unstable_generic_param::Struct4`: test
34   --> $DIR/generics-default-stability.rs:78:12
35    |
36 LL |     let _: Struct4<isize> = Struct4 { field: 0 };
37    |            ^^^^^^^
38
39 warning: use of deprecated struct `unstable_generic_param::Struct5`: test
40   --> $DIR/generics-default-stability.rs:84:29
41    |
42 LL |     let _: Struct5<isize> = Struct5 { field: 1 };
43    |                             ^^^^^^^
44
45 warning: use of deprecated struct `unstable_generic_param::Struct5`: test
46   --> $DIR/generics-default-stability.rs:84:12
47    |
48 LL |     let _: Struct5<isize> = Struct5 { field: 1 };
49    |            ^^^^^^^
50
51 warning: use of deprecated struct `unstable_generic_param::Struct5`: test
52   --> $DIR/generics-default-stability.rs:89:12
53    |
54 LL |     let _: Struct5 = STRUCT5;
55    |            ^^^^^^^
56
57 warning: use of deprecated struct `unstable_generic_param::Struct5`: test
58   --> $DIR/generics-default-stability.rs:90:12
59    |
60 LL |     let _: Struct5<usize> = STRUCT5;
61    |            ^^^^^^^
62
63 warning: use of deprecated struct `unstable_generic_param::Struct5`: test
64   --> $DIR/generics-default-stability.rs:92:29
65    |
66 LL |     let _: Struct5<isize> = Struct5 { field: 0 };
67    |                             ^^^^^^^
68
69 warning: use of deprecated struct `unstable_generic_param::Struct5`: test
70   --> $DIR/generics-default-stability.rs:92:12
71    |
72 LL |     let _: Struct5<isize> = Struct5 { field: 0 };
73    |            ^^^^^^^
74
75 warning: use of deprecated type alias `unstable_generic_param::Alias4`: test
76   --> $DIR/generics-default-stability.rs:147:28
77    |
78 LL |     let _: Alias4<isize> = Alias4::Some(1);
79    |                            ^^^^^^
80
81 warning: use of deprecated type alias `unstable_generic_param::Alias4`: test
82   --> $DIR/generics-default-stability.rs:147:12
83    |
84 LL |     let _: Alias4<isize> = Alias4::Some(1);
85    |            ^^^^^^
86
87 warning: use of deprecated type alias `unstable_generic_param::Alias4`: test
88   --> $DIR/generics-default-stability.rs:151:12
89    |
90 LL |     let _: Alias4 = ALIAS4;
91    |            ^^^^^^
92
93 warning: use of deprecated type alias `unstable_generic_param::Alias4`: test
94   --> $DIR/generics-default-stability.rs:152:12
95    |
96 LL |     let _: Alias4<usize> = ALIAS4;
97    |            ^^^^^^
98
99 warning: use of deprecated type alias `unstable_generic_param::Alias4`: test
100   --> $DIR/generics-default-stability.rs:153:28
101    |
102 LL |     let _: Alias4<isize> = Alias4::Some(0);
103    |                            ^^^^^^
104
105 warning: use of deprecated type alias `unstable_generic_param::Alias4`: test
106   --> $DIR/generics-default-stability.rs:153:12
107    |
108 LL |     let _: Alias4<isize> = Alias4::Some(0);
109    |            ^^^^^^
110
111 warning: use of deprecated type alias `unstable_generic_param::Alias5`: test
112   --> $DIR/generics-default-stability.rs:158:28
113    |
114 LL |     let _: Alias5<isize> = Alias5::Some(1);
115    |                            ^^^^^^
116
117 warning: use of deprecated type alias `unstable_generic_param::Alias5`: test
118   --> $DIR/generics-default-stability.rs:158:12
119    |
120 LL |     let _: Alias5<isize> = Alias5::Some(1);
121    |            ^^^^^^
122
123 warning: use of deprecated type alias `unstable_generic_param::Alias5`: test
124   --> $DIR/generics-default-stability.rs:162:12
125    |
126 LL |     let _: Alias5 = ALIAS5;
127    |            ^^^^^^
128
129 warning: use of deprecated type alias `unstable_generic_param::Alias5`: test
130   --> $DIR/generics-default-stability.rs:163:12
131    |
132 LL |     let _: Alias5<usize> = ALIAS5;
133    |            ^^^^^^
134
135 warning: use of deprecated type alias `unstable_generic_param::Alias5`: test
136   --> $DIR/generics-default-stability.rs:165:28
137    |
138 LL |     let _: Alias5<isize> = Alias5::Some(0);
139    |                            ^^^^^^
140
141 warning: use of deprecated type alias `unstable_generic_param::Alias5`: test
142   --> $DIR/generics-default-stability.rs:165:12
143    |
144 LL |     let _: Alias5<isize> = Alias5::Some(0);
145    |            ^^^^^^
146
147 warning: use of deprecated variant `unstable_generic_param::Enum4::Some`: test
148   --> $DIR/generics-default-stability.rs:219:34
149    |
150 LL |     let _: Enum4<isize> = Enum4::Some(1);
151    |                                  ^^^^
152
153 warning: use of deprecated enum `unstable_generic_param::Enum4`: test
154   --> $DIR/generics-default-stability.rs:219:12
155    |
156 LL |     let _: Enum4<isize> = Enum4::Some(1);
157    |            ^^^^^
158
159 warning: use of deprecated enum `unstable_generic_param::Enum4`: test
160   --> $DIR/generics-default-stability.rs:223:12
161    |
162 LL |     let _: Enum4 = ENUM4;
163    |            ^^^^^
164
165 warning: use of deprecated enum `unstable_generic_param::Enum4`: test
166   --> $DIR/generics-default-stability.rs:224:12
167    |
168 LL |     let _: Enum4<usize> = ENUM4;
169    |            ^^^^^
170
171 warning: use of deprecated variant `unstable_generic_param::Enum4::Some`: test
172   --> $DIR/generics-default-stability.rs:225:34
173    |
174 LL |     let _: Enum4<isize> = Enum4::Some(0);
175    |                                  ^^^^
176
177 warning: use of deprecated enum `unstable_generic_param::Enum4`: test
178   --> $DIR/generics-default-stability.rs:225:12
179    |
180 LL |     let _: Enum4<isize> = Enum4::Some(0);
181    |            ^^^^^
182
183 warning: use of deprecated variant `unstable_generic_param::Enum5::Some`: test
184   --> $DIR/generics-default-stability.rs:230:34
185    |
186 LL |     let _: Enum5<isize> = Enum5::Some(1);
187    |                                  ^^^^
188
189 warning: use of deprecated enum `unstable_generic_param::Enum5`: test
190   --> $DIR/generics-default-stability.rs:230:12
191    |
192 LL |     let _: Enum5<isize> = Enum5::Some(1);
193    |            ^^^^^
194
195 warning: use of deprecated enum `unstable_generic_param::Enum5`: test
196   --> $DIR/generics-default-stability.rs:234:12
197    |
198 LL |     let _: Enum5 = ENUM5;
199    |            ^^^^^
200
201 warning: use of deprecated enum `unstable_generic_param::Enum5`: test
202   --> $DIR/generics-default-stability.rs:235:12
203    |
204 LL |     let _: Enum5<usize> = ENUM5;
205    |            ^^^^^
206
207 warning: use of deprecated variant `unstable_generic_param::Enum5::Some`: test
208   --> $DIR/generics-default-stability.rs:237:34
209    |
210 LL |     let _: Enum5<isize> = Enum5::Some(0);
211    |                                  ^^^^
212
213 warning: use of deprecated enum `unstable_generic_param::Enum5`: test
214   --> $DIR/generics-default-stability.rs:237:12
215    |
216 LL |     let _: Enum5<isize> = Enum5::Some(0);
217    |            ^^^^^
218
219 error[E0658]: use of unstable library feature 'unstable_default'
220   --> $DIR/generics-default-stability.rs:23:20
221    |
222 LL |     let _: Struct1<isize> = Struct1 { field: 1 };
223    |                    ^^^^^
224    |
225    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
226
227 error[E0658]: use of unstable library feature 'unstable_default'
228   --> $DIR/generics-default-stability.rs:27:20
229    |
230 LL |     let _: Struct1<usize> = STRUCT1;
231    |                    ^^^^^
232    |
233    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
234
235 error[E0658]: use of unstable library feature 'unstable_default'
236   --> $DIR/generics-default-stability.rs:28:20
237    |
238 LL |     let _: Struct1<isize> = Struct1 { field: 0 };
239    |                    ^^^^^
240    |
241    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
242
243 error[E0658]: use of unstable library feature 'unstable_default'
244   --> $DIR/generics-default-stability.rs:57:27
245    |
246 LL |     let _: Struct3<isize, usize> = STRUCT3;
247    |                           ^^^^^
248    |
249    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
250
251 error[E0658]: use of unstable library feature 'unstable_default'
252   --> $DIR/generics-default-stability.rs:59:27
253    |
254 LL |     let _: Struct3<isize, isize> = Struct3 { field1: 0, field2: 0 };
255    |                           ^^^^^
256    |
257    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
258
259 error[E0658]: use of unstable library feature 'unstable_default'
260   --> $DIR/generics-default-stability.rs:60:27
261    |
262 LL |     let _: Struct3<usize, usize> = Struct3 { field1: 0, field2: 0 };
263    |                           ^^^^^
264    |
265    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
266
267 error[E0658]: use of unstable library feature 'unstable_default'
268   --> $DIR/generics-default-stability.rs:84:20
269    |
270 LL |     let _: Struct5<isize> = Struct5 { field: 1 };
271    |                    ^^^^^
272    |
273    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
274
275 error[E0658]: use of unstable library feature 'unstable_default'
276   --> $DIR/generics-default-stability.rs:90:20
277    |
278 LL |     let _: Struct5<usize> = STRUCT5;
279    |                    ^^^^^
280    |
281    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
282
283 error[E0658]: use of unstable library feature 'unstable_default'
284   --> $DIR/generics-default-stability.rs:92:20
285    |
286 LL |     let _: Struct5<isize> = Struct5 { field: 0 };
287    |                    ^^^^^
288    |
289    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
290
291 error[E0658]: use of unstable library feature 'unstable_default'
292   --> $DIR/generics-default-stability.rs:100:19
293    |
294 LL |     let _: Alias1<isize> = Alias1::Some(1);
295    |                   ^^^^^
296    |
297    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
298
299 error[E0658]: use of unstable library feature 'unstable_default'
300   --> $DIR/generics-default-stability.rs:104:19
301    |
302 LL |     let _: Alias1<usize> = ALIAS1;
303    |                   ^^^^^
304    |
305    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
306
307 error[E0658]: use of unstable library feature 'unstable_default'
308   --> $DIR/generics-default-stability.rs:105:19
309    |
310 LL |     let _: Alias1<isize> = Alias1::Some(0);
311    |                   ^^^^^
312    |
313    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
314
315 error[E0658]: use of unstable library feature 'unstable_default'
316   --> $DIR/generics-default-stability.rs:133:26
317    |
318 LL |     let _: Alias3<isize, usize> = ALIAS3;
319    |                          ^^^^^
320    |
321    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
322
323 error[E0658]: use of unstable library feature 'unstable_default'
324   --> $DIR/generics-default-stability.rs:135:26
325    |
326 LL |     let _: Alias3<isize, isize> = Alias3::Ok(0);
327    |                          ^^^^^
328    |
329    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
330
331 error[E0658]: use of unstable library feature 'unstable_default'
332   --> $DIR/generics-default-stability.rs:136:26
333    |
334 LL |     let _: Alias3<usize, usize> = Alias3::Ok(0);
335    |                          ^^^^^
336    |
337    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
338
339 error[E0658]: use of unstable library feature 'unstable_default'
340   --> $DIR/generics-default-stability.rs:158:19
341    |
342 LL |     let _: Alias5<isize> = Alias5::Some(1);
343    |                   ^^^^^
344    |
345    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
346
347 error[E0658]: use of unstable library feature 'unstable_default'
348   --> $DIR/generics-default-stability.rs:163:19
349    |
350 LL |     let _: Alias5<usize> = ALIAS5;
351    |                   ^^^^^
352    |
353    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
354
355 error[E0658]: use of unstable library feature 'unstable_default'
356   --> $DIR/generics-default-stability.rs:165:19
357    |
358 LL |     let _: Alias5<isize> = Alias5::Some(0);
359    |                   ^^^^^
360    |
361    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
362
363 error[E0658]: use of unstable library feature 'unstable_default'
364   --> $DIR/generics-default-stability.rs:172:18
365    |
366 LL |     let _: Enum1<isize> = Enum1::Some(1);
367    |                  ^^^^^
368    |
369    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
370
371 error[E0658]: use of unstable library feature 'unstable_default'
372   --> $DIR/generics-default-stability.rs:176:18
373    |
374 LL |     let _: Enum1<usize> = ENUM1;
375    |                  ^^^^^
376    |
377    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
378
379 error[E0658]: use of unstable library feature 'unstable_default'
380   --> $DIR/generics-default-stability.rs:177:18
381    |
382 LL |     let _: Enum1<isize> = Enum1::Some(0);
383    |                  ^^^^^
384    |
385    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
386
387 error[E0658]: use of unstable library feature 'unstable_default'
388   --> $DIR/generics-default-stability.rs:205:25
389    |
390 LL |     let _: Enum3<isize, usize> = ENUM3;
391    |                         ^^^^^
392    |
393    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
394
395 error[E0658]: use of unstable library feature 'unstable_default'
396   --> $DIR/generics-default-stability.rs:207:25
397    |
398 LL |     let _: Enum3<isize, isize> = Enum3::Ok(0);
399    |                         ^^^^^
400    |
401    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
402
403 error[E0658]: use of unstable library feature 'unstable_default'
404   --> $DIR/generics-default-stability.rs:208:25
405    |
406 LL |     let _: Enum3<usize, usize> = Enum3::Ok(0);
407    |                         ^^^^^
408    |
409    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
410
411 error[E0658]: use of unstable library feature 'unstable_default'
412   --> $DIR/generics-default-stability.rs:230:18
413    |
414 LL |     let _: Enum5<isize> = Enum5::Some(1);
415    |                  ^^^^^
416    |
417    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
418
419 error[E0658]: use of unstable library feature 'unstable_default'
420   --> $DIR/generics-default-stability.rs:235:18
421    |
422 LL |     let _: Enum5<usize> = ENUM5;
423    |                  ^^^^^
424    |
425    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
426
427 error[E0658]: use of unstable library feature 'unstable_default'
428   --> $DIR/generics-default-stability.rs:237:18
429    |
430 LL |     let _: Enum5<isize> = Enum5::Some(0);
431    |                  ^^^^^
432    |
433    = help: add `#![feature(unstable_default)]` to the crate attributes to enable
434
435 error[E0658]: use of unstable library feature 'box_alloc_param'
436   --> $DIR/generics-default-stability.rs:244:24
437    |
438 LL |     let _: Box1<isize, System> = Box1::new(1);
439    |                        ^^^^^^
440    |
441    = help: add `#![feature(box_alloc_param)]` to the crate attributes to enable
442
443 warning: use of deprecated field `unstable_generic_param::Struct4::field`: test
444   --> $DIR/generics-default-stability.rs:71:39
445    |
446 LL |     let _: Struct4<isize> = Struct4 { field: 1 };
447    |                                       ^^^^^^^^
448
449 warning: use of deprecated field `unstable_generic_param::Struct4::field`: test
450   --> $DIR/generics-default-stability.rs:78:39
451    |
452 LL |     let _: Struct4<isize> = Struct4 { field: 0 };
453    |                                       ^^^^^^^^
454
455 warning: use of deprecated field `unstable_generic_param::Struct5::field`: test
456   --> $DIR/generics-default-stability.rs:84:39
457    |
458 LL |     let _: Struct5<isize> = Struct5 { field: 1 };
459    |                                       ^^^^^^^^
460
461 warning: use of deprecated field `unstable_generic_param::Struct5::field`: test
462   --> $DIR/generics-default-stability.rs:92:39
463    |
464 LL |     let _: Struct5<isize> = Struct5 { field: 0 };
465    |                                       ^^^^^^^^
466
467 error: aborting due to 28 previous errors; 40 warnings emitted
468
469 For more information about this error, try `rustc --explain E0658`.